Coronary artery bypass graft surgery: do women cost more?

Insights

Women undergoing coronary artery bypass graft surgery (CABG) experience longer hospital stays and higher mortality, leading to increased costs. While female sex is a minor cost determinant, rising CABG rates in women present a significant economic challenge.

Background:

  • Coronary artery bypass graft surgery (CABG) outcomes differ between sexes, with women historically facing worse results.
  • The economic impact of sex on CABG costs remains under-researched.

Purpose of the Study:

  • To investigate the influence of sex on the hospital course and associated costs of CABG.
  • To compare the length of stay, mortality rates, and financial expenditures between male and female CABG patients.

Main Methods:

  • Analysis of 12,017 patients (24% female) undergoing CABG across nine hospitals in Canada and the US.
  • Utilized hospital resource and cost accounting system data to examine hospital course and costs.
  • Adjusted for age and comorbid conditions to determine the independent impact of sex.

Main Results:

  • Women experienced significantly longer lengths of stay (LOS) and higher in-hospital mortality compared to men.
  • Unadjusted total costs were higher for women in both Canadian and US hospitals.
  • After adjustments, female sex was linked to a 10% increase in LOS, a 97% increase in mortality, and a 7% increase in overall cost.

Conclusions:

  • Women undergoing CABG have modestly increased LOS and mortality, with higher total in-hospital costs.
  • While female sex is a minor determinant of CABG cost compared to other clinical factors, the projected increase in female CABG patients suggests a substantial future economic burden.
